  1. Manali, Himachal PradeshA Perfect Mix of Adventure and Natural Beauty

Nestled in the Kullu Valley, Manali remains one of the most sought-after summer destinations in India. In May, the weather is pleasantly cool, with temperatures ranging from 10°C to 25°C — making it ideal for sightseeing and outdoor activities.

Things to Do:

  • Rohtang Pass: Open during May, this high-altitude mountain pass offers stunning views and snow activities.

  • Solang Valley: Adventure seekers can try paragliding, zorbing, and ropeway rides here.

  • Old Manali: Known for its bohemian vibes, cafes, and local shopping.

Why Visit in May:
The snow begins to melt, opening up scenic trekking trails and lush landscapes, making Manali one of the best places to visit in May in India for nature lovers and thrill-seekers alike.

  1. Darjeeling, West BengalThe Queen of Hills in Full Bloom

Darjeeling, located in the eastern Himalayas, offers an unforgettable summer experience with its panoramic views, colonial charm, and vibrant culture. In May, the blooming rhododendrons and tea gardens enhance the town’s scenic charm.

Things to Do:

  • Tiger Hill Sunrise: Witness the spectacular sunrise over Mount Kanchenjunga.

  • Darjeeling Himalayan Railway: Take a ride on the famous toy train, a UNESCO World Heritage Site.

  • Tea Estate Visits: Learn about tea production and sample freshly brewed Darjeeling tea.

Why Visit in May:
The weather is pleasant, the skies are clear, and the flora is in full bloom, making sightseeing incredibly rewarding. It’s also an excellent time to attend local festivals like Buddha Jayanti.

  1. Munnar, KeralaA Tranquil Retreat in the Western Ghats

If you’re looking to escape the heat with a touch of luxury and nature, Munnar in Kerala offers a blissful retreat. Known for its tea plantations, rolling hills, and exotic wildlife, Munnar enjoys a cool and misty climate during May.

Things to Do:

  • Eravikulam National Park: Home to the endangered Nilgiri Tahr and beautiful Anamudi Peak.

  • Mattupetty Dam & Echo Point: Enjoy boating and take in the acoustic wonders of the area.

  • Tea Museum: Dive into the history of tea cultivation in the region.

Why Visit in May:
The hill station remains comfortably cool, allowing visitors to explore its natural beauty without the discomfort of extreme weather. The light showers in May also add a fresh charm to the landscape.
